Design
The version we are reviewing by Rexco is the affordable starter version. At first glance, we were very happy that Rexco picked aluminium above steel for the materials used on this stunt scooter. We at Urban Wheelz have always been fan of aluminium; it gives the scooter a light weight feel and makes it speedier.
The downside is of course the sturdiness but with Rexco their scooter that isn’t the case. It has a global feel of good quality. Because we have never heard of Rexco, we were very skeptical of their machine.
However, we were very happy that Rexco put the time and the effort in development and not just throw a plastic and steel ride onto the market.
The major steel component with this scooter is the handlebar. Nothing spectacular can be said about the handle bar on the Rexco scooter. It is sturdy and does his job pretty good. We were a bit bugged by the foam grips, those can need some replacement after some heavy wear and tear. But nothing to be really alarmed by.
Although it isn’t a triple or double triple or quad triple clamp used, the standard clamp does what it is supposed to be doing. That is exactly the case with all materials used on this stunt scooter. Everything does what it is supposed and all this without expecting any fancy high end stuff. This makes the Rexco a starter model, especially suitable for children.
A major downside to our stunt scooter that was after an afternoon of heavy bunny hopping, grinding and fakies, the wheels and especially the bearings became loose. We had to dismantle all the stuff to fix the problem (a problem that can re-occur when you make good use of this stunt scooter). If children are going to use the scooter, this problem will have to be in the back of your mind all the time.
All in all, the Rexco scooter is a good option but there are better start up models on the market. We would suggest this scooter for younger children who are just learning the trade.
Specifications
- Bars: Steel Handlebar
- Deck: Aluminium Deck
- Fork: Steel Front Fork
- Wheels: 100mm PU Casted Aluminium.
- Grips: Foam Grips
- Clamp: Aluminium Clamp
- Headset: Diecut Downtube & Headtube
- Bearings: ABEC 7
- Grip Tape: Full Length Custom Graphic
- Brake: Lightweight Foot Brake
